What is Adult ADHD?
Adult ADHD is a neurodevelopmental condition characterized by consistent patterns of negligence, hyperactivity, or impulsivity that interfere with operating or development. The symptoms can manifest in numerous ways, including:
Difficulty concentrating on tasksPoor organization in individual and professional lifeFights with time managementSpontaneous decision-makingFailure to handle tension well
While numerous adults with ADHD may have been identified in childhood, others may just come across symptoms later on in life, often acknowledging that their battles are not simply personal failings but rather a medical condition.
The Importance of Diagnosis
The process of detecting adult ADHD generally involves various stages, including medical interviews, self-assessments, and potentially input from household members or associates who can supply additional perspective.

Private diagnosis of adult ADHD ends up being attractive for various factors, especially for those who may be unpleasant in public health care settings or face long waiting times. Here are numerous advantages of opting for a private consultation:

Pursuing a private diagnosis involves a number of steps:
